Aging in vehicles comes with reduction in efficiency and breakdown in some functions. This is a common occurrence in saloon cars, trucks, SUVs and limousines. You should bear in mind the fact that the loss is never abrupt. It should be gradual instead of a complete collapse. In some cases, the loss is impossible to note. This calls for vigilance and constant checks with the technician to ensure that an eventual breakdown does not force you to replace the entire system.

Observe how cold the air from the vent gets after switching on the system. This means that it has shed off a great deal of efficiency to the extent of being noticed or affecting operations. An accurate judgment may be hindered by windows or doors that are open. Ensure that such an experiment is carried out under controlled conditions. This requires that all opening be closed.

Check if the temperature remains constant with increase or decrease in vehicle speed. An automatic system is not affected by the acceleration or deceleration of your vehicle. This is an indication that the system has a problem and needs to be fixed. The AC is designed to maintain a constant atmosphere at all speeds including when you are not in motion but the engine is running.

The conditioning compressor should engage when the AC system comes to life. It operates independent of other systems and therefore should run on its own. Failure to engage means that its systems are yet to come to life and will therefore not function properly. It is the compressor that heats or cools the interior depending on the temperatures of the wind coming from outside. Without engaging, you are likely to receive wind directly from outside.

Failure of internal environment to get cooler is an indication that nothing is happening at the vent. The wind passing through this region should be cooler immediately your condition comes on. This is a problem that requires the attention of an experienced technician at the earliest opportunity. The reasons for such malfunction vary between low refrigerants and mechanical failure. The diagnosis can only be made by a technician.

The system should take standard time to either heat or cool the interior environment. Taking too long indicates loss of efficiency to the point of being disruptive. Urgent repair is needed because the entire system might collapse because of minor faults. Taking too long to heat or cool is likely to bring trouble with control of temperatures inside the vehicle.
